That depends. Florida law provides for paying compensation to a Board member only if the governing documents for the association allow for it. In practice, you don’t see that because there is an additional worry that if you’re getting paid, it might increase your liability for the decisions that you’re making. And most of the traditional governing documents don’t provide for it. But there is a provision in Florida that does allow it, and in rare cases, that can be allowed.
